Home :: Books :: Computers & Internet  

Arts & Photography
Audio CDs
Audiocassettes
Biographies & Memoirs
Business & Investing
Children's Books
Christianity
Comics & Graphic Novels
Computers & Internet

Cooking, Food & Wine
Entertainment
Gay & Lesbian
Health, Mind & Body
History
Home & Garden
Horror
Literature & Fiction
Mystery & Thrillers
Nonfiction
Outdoors & Nature
Parenting & Families
Professional & Technical
Reference
Religion & Spirituality
Romance
Science
Science Fiction & Fantasy
Sports
Teens
Travel
Women's Fiction
Understanding Directory Services (2nd Edition)

Understanding Directory Services (2nd Edition)

List Price: $44.99
Your Price: $32.58
Product Info Reviews

<< 1 >>

Rating: 4 stars
Summary: Best intro book on dir services - Needs a major update
Review: This book is for technical managers who are evaluating directory services, and enterprise architects who are designing the infrastructure component of an encompassing enterprise solution. Other audiences include: portal designers and developers who intend to employ directory-enabled identification and access, and IT security professionals who are designing enterprise-wide role-based access controls and application-independent security architectures.

In a nutshell (with apologies to O'Reilly & Associates) this book gives a balanced view of the major directory services solutions on the market. It starts with a high-level overview of directory services, how they can fit into an enterprise architecture, and the mechanics of directory services in general.

The first directory service discussed is the grandfather of them all: X.500. If you are evaluating directory services as an enterprise infrastructure component, carefully read this part because it will give a solid basis for understanding the strengths and weaknesses of each approach that follows. This section of the book is suitable for "technically-challenged" managers, as are the introductions to each of the directory services discussed in the book.

X.500 is followed by a detailed description and technical discussion of each of the commercially available directory services. The descriptions and technical discussions follow a fixed format and structure, making comparison easy.

The directory services that this book coversare: LDAP (lightweight directory access protocol), DNS (domain naming system), Novell's NDS and Microsoft's Active Directory. It is interesting to note the order in which directory services are discussed. The authors start the book with open standards-based services (X.500, LDAP and DNS), followed by NDS, which is proprietary, but conforms to LDAP version 3. They save Active Directory, which is completely proprietary, for last. Also note that this book is written by what looks like a husband/wife team, one of whom holds Microsoft certifications and the other with Novell certifications. Both demonstrate an in-depth knowledge of directory services discussed in this book, and they have managed to give a completely unbiased view of the advantages and disadvantages of each service discussed.

The reason I gave it four stars is because it badly needs to be updated to reflect what is currently happening today. I took into account the fact that this book was published in December 1999. I also took into account the fairly long lead time between the time a book is written until it is published, and the fact that the information in this book probably reflects the market and state of technology as it was in early 1999. However, the publisher should realize that this book needs to go into a second edition if it is to remain authoritative and valuable.

Here are some examples of gaps:

(1) Novell's NDS now goes by the name "eDirectory" and has been strengthened by their DirXML product. eDirectory is LDAP version 3 compliant, and DirXML is also on its way to becoming an open standard via the DSML consortium (see below). DirXML integrates with eDirectory to monitor and report change events through an XML interface. This is an important management feature for enterprises.

(2) Another gap is Microsoft is not standing still either and is giving some signs of embracing open standards. Their SOAP (Simple Object Access Protocol)approach might open Active Directory, making it a safe choice that might actually go across platforms. I am not saying that it will happen - just saying that it is possible.

(3) Finally, I feel that this book should be updated to include DSML (Directory Services Extended Mark-up Language. This is an open, industry standard specification that is sponsored by some large players. DSML will provide a standard for querying the data in directories and allow cross-directory exchange of information about their data. The exchange mechanism in this standard is XML, making the extended directory services available to any Web application that supports the XML standard. This is obviously of interest to the target audience and needs to be addressed in a second edition.

Despite the gaps I found this book to be a valuable resource, and the best book available for learning about directory services technology. I applaud the authors for their unbiased treatment of the subject and hope that they will update this book with a second edition.

Rating: 4 stars
Summary: Best intro book on dir services - Needs a major update
Review: This book is for technical managers who are evaluating directory services, and enterprise architects who are designing the infrastructure component of an encompassing enterprise solution. Other audiences include: portal designers and developers who intend to employ directory-enabled identification and access, and IT security professionals who are designing enterprise-wide role-based access controls and application-independent security architectures.

In a nutshell (with apologies to O'Reilly & Associates) this book gives a balanced view of the major directory services solutions on the market. It starts with a high-level overview of directory services, how they can fit into an enterprise architecture, and the mechanics of directory services in general.

The first directory service discussed is the grandfather of them all: X.500. If you are evaluating directory services as an enterprise infrastructure component, carefully read this part because it will give a solid basis for understanding the strengths and weaknesses of each approach that follows. This section of the book is suitable for "technically-challenged" managers, as are the introductions to each of the directory services discussed in the book.

X.500 is followed by a detailed description and technical discussion of each of the commercially available directory services. The descriptions and technical discussions follow a fixed format and structure, making comparison easy.

The directory services that this book coversare: LDAP (lightweight directory access protocol), DNS (domain naming system), Novell's NDS and Microsoft's Active Directory. It is interesting to note the order in which directory services are discussed. The authors start the book with open standards-based services (X.500, LDAP and DNS), followed by NDS, which is proprietary, but conforms to LDAP version 3. They save Active Directory, which is completely proprietary, for last. Also note that this book is written by what looks like a husband/wife team, one of whom holds Microsoft certifications and the other with Novell certifications. Both demonstrate an in-depth knowledge of directory services discussed in this book, and they have managed to give a completely unbiased view of the advantages and disadvantages of each service discussed.

The reason I gave it four stars is because it badly needs to be updated to reflect what is currently happening today. I took into account the fact that this book was published in December 1999. I also took into account the fairly long lead time between the time a book is written until it is published, and the fact that the information in this book probably reflects the market and state of technology as it was in early 1999. However, the publisher should realize that this book needs to go into a second edition if it is to remain authoritative and valuable.

Here are some examples of gaps:

(1) Novell's NDS now goes by the name "eDirectory" and has been strengthened by their DirXML product. eDirectory is LDAP version 3 compliant, and DirXML is also on its way to becoming an open standard via the DSML consortium (see below). DirXML integrates with eDirectory to monitor and report change events through an XML interface. This is an important management feature for enterprises.

(2) Another gap is Microsoft is not standing still either and is giving some signs of embracing open standards. Their SOAP (Simple Object Access Protocol)approach might open Active Directory, making it a safe choice that might actually go across platforms. I am not saying that it will happen - just saying that it is possible.

(3) Finally, I feel that this book should be updated to include DSML (Directory Services Extended Mark-up Language. This is an open, industry standard specification that is sponsored by some large players. DSML will provide a standard for querying the data in directories and allow cross-directory exchange of information about their data. The exchange mechanism in this standard is XML, making the extended directory services available to any Web application that supports the XML standard. This is obviously of interest to the target audience and needs to be addressed in a second edition.

Despite the gaps I found this book to be a valuable resource, and the best book available for learning about directory services technology. I applaud the authors for their unbiased treatment of the subject and hope that they will update this book with a second edition.

Rating: 4 stars
Summary: Excellent overview of Directory Services
Review: This book provides more than a theoretical overview. The authors dig deeper and explain design ideas to implementation issues. The book is written for technical professionals and not "managers". (no offense)

Rating: 4 stars
Summary: Excellent overview of Directory Services
Review: This book provides more than a theoretical overview. The authors dig deeper and explain design ideas to implementation issues. The book is written for technical professionals and not "managers". (no offense)

Rating: 5 stars
Summary: Second Edition is completely updated and excellent!
Review: This second edition represents a major overhaul of the first edition, and addresses each of the issues cited in the previous review. The authors have done a remarkable job in this edition by clearly explaining the fundamentals of directory services in general and going into the details of specific implementations that have either a large installed base, are used by large corporations or both.

Highlights include complete and clear explanations of directory services at the conceptual level, how they fit into an enterprise-wide infrastructure, and how they have evolved as the foundation of identification and authentication, as well as a more pervasive security approach.

The early models, DNS and X.500, are given detailed treatment. Although DNS is not a feature rich directory service, it does qualify as a legitimate one and its inclusion is a nice touch. I liked the clear explanation of LDAP, which either is implemented in many organizations or is the basis for commercial products such as Novell's eDirectory.

Two commercial products that are covered in great detail are eDirectory and Microsoft's Active Directory. Since each author has extensive experience with, and certifications in, these products the material is credible and sets the book apart by giving a balanced view of two competing products without bias towards either.

Three other parts of this book are valuable:

(1) Discussion of metadirectory services - this section covers the basics and contains good (but brief) material about Siemen's DirXMetahub, Sun/Netscape's iPlanet metadirectory and Microsoft's metadirectory services, Novell's DirXML and Radiant Logic's RadiantOne VDS. While these products are in many ways niche players (except for the Microsoft and Novell offerings), the description of them indicates where metadirectory services are evolving.

(2) Directory mark-up languages - this section covers XML and offshoots that are specific to directory services, such as DMSL and Novell's DirXML. Given the fact that XML is a web services building block this section of the book is particularly valuable.

(3) Evaluating directory services - the complete, unbiased method for evaluating directory services that the authors provide reflect their objectivity as well as a sensible approach to ensure that both business and technical factors are taken into account.

If you are exploring directory services as an infrastructure component or need to understand them, this book provides the most objective and complete explanation of the fundamentals and key issues, as well as a survey of standards and products. It's up to date and easy to read.

Rating: 5 stars
Summary: Second Edition is completely updated and excellent!
Review: This second edition represents a major overhaul of the first edition, and addresses each of the issues cited in the previous review. The authors have done a remarkable job in this edition by clearly explaining the fundamentals of directory services in general and going into the details of specific implementations that have either a large installed base, are used by large corporations or both.

Highlights include complete and clear explanations of directory services at the conceptual level, how they fit into an enterprise-wide infrastructure, and how they have evolved as the foundation of identification and authentication, as well as a more pervasive security approach.

The early models, DNS and X.500, are given detailed treatment. Although DNS is not a feature rich directory service, it does qualify as a legitimate one and its inclusion is a nice touch. I liked the clear explanation of LDAP, which either is implemented in many organizations or is the basis for commercial products such as Novell's eDirectory.

Two commercial products that are covered in great detail are eDirectory and Microsoft's Active Directory. Since each author has extensive experience with, and certifications in, these products the material is credible and sets the book apart by giving a balanced view of two competing products without bias towards either.

Three other parts of this book are valuable:

(1) Discussion of metadirectory services - this section covers the basics and contains good (but brief) material about Siemen's DirXMetahub, Sun/Netscape's iPlanet metadirectory and Microsoft's metadirectory services, Novell's DirXML and Radiant Logic's RadiantOne VDS. While these products are in many ways niche players (except for the Microsoft and Novell offerings), the description of them indicates where metadirectory services are evolving.

(2) Directory mark-up languages - this section covers XML and offshoots that are specific to directory services, such as DMSL and Novell's DirXML. Given the fact that XML is a web services building block this section of the book is particularly valuable.

(3) Evaluating directory services - the complete, unbiased method for evaluating directory services that the authors provide reflect their objectivity as well as a sensible approach to ensure that both business and technical factors are taken into account.

If you are exploring directory services as an infrastructure component or need to understand them, this book provides the most objective and complete explanation of the fundamentals and key issues, as well as a survey of standards and products. It's up to date and easy to read.


<< 1 >>

© 2004, ReviewFocus or its affiliates